Savory Ground Beef and Mushroom Skillet

Sautéed lean ground beef and earthy cremini mushrooms simmered in a rich umami sauce for a hearty, one-pan meal that is incredibly savory.

NUTRITION

552kcal
Protein
50g
Fat
32.3g
Carbs
17.8g

SERVINGS

1 serving

INGREDIENTS

8 oz 93% lean ground beef

1 cup cremini mushrooms

0.5 cup yellow onion

2 cloves garlic

0.5 tbsp extra virgin olive oil

1 cup baby spinach

1 tbsp coconut aminos

0.25 tsp sea salt

0.25 tsp black pepper

0.25 tsp dried thyme

PREPARATION

  • 1

    Heat the extra virgin olive o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at.

  • 2

    Add the diced yellow onion and sliced cremini mushrooms to the pan, sautéing until the mushrooms are golden brown and the onions are soft.

  • 3

    Add the lean ground beef, breaking it apart with a spatula, and cook until thoroughly browned.

  • 4

    Stir in the minced garlic, sea salt, black pepper, and dried thyme, cooking for about one minute until the aromatics are fragrant.

  • 5

    Pour in the coconut aminos to deglaze the skillet, stirring to incorporate the flavors from the bottom of the pan.

  • 6

    Fold in the baby spinach and cook just until the leaves have wilted.

  • 7

    Serve the skillet warm, optionally over cauliflower rice or as a standalone high-protein bowl.
